Is Weight Loss Surgery Right for You? Key Candidacy Factors

Assessing Your Candidacy for Bariatric Surgery

The journey toward better health through bariatric surgery begins with a comprehensive evaluation to determine if you are the right candidate. At estethica, the focus is on ensuring patient safety and optimizing the chances of successful outcomes from procedures like gastric bypass or sleeve gastrectomy. A key factor is having a Body Mass Index (BMI) over 40, indicating severe obesity, or a BMI between 35 and 40 with significant obesity-related health issues. Example scenarios where surgery might be considered include individuals with type 2 diabetes poorly controlled by medication, those suffering from severe sleep apnea impacting daily life, or patients with hypertension resistant to multiple treatments.

  • BMI Criteria: Typically, a BMI of 40 or higher is a primary indicator. However, a BMI between 35 and 40, coupled with serious health conditions, also qualifies. For example, someone with a BMI of 37 and severe heart disease.
  • Failed Attempts at Other Methods: Bariatric surgery is usually considered after other weight loss interventions, like medically supervised diets and exercise programs, have not been successful. Consider a person who consistently tried various diets and workout routines for years but couldn't sustain weight loss.
  • Obesity-Related Health Conditions: The presence of conditions like type 2 diabetes, hypertension, or severe sleep apnea significantly increases the need for surgical intervention. As an illustration, a patient who finds their diabetes worsening despite medication may be a candidate.

Beyond the Band: Exploring Surgical Weight Loss Options

Gastric Bypass vs. Sleeve Gastrectomy: Understanding the Options

When considering bariatric surgery, it's important to know that the gastric band is just one of several effective procedures available. Gastric bypass and sleeve gastrectomy are two other common options, each with its own set of advantages. Gastric bypass, for instance, not only reduces the size of the stomach but also alters the path of digestion, leading to decreased calorie and nutrient absorption. Sleeve gastrectomy, on the other hand, simply removes a large portion of the stomach, restricting the amount of food that can be eaten.   • Gastric Bypass: Creates a small stomach pouch and reroutes the small intestine, reducing both food intake and nutrient absorption. For example, this method might be preferred for individuals with type 2 diabetes.
  • Sleeve Gastrectomy: Removes approximately 80% of the stomach, leaving a smaller, tube-like structure. An example is its suitability for patients seeking a less complex surgical option.

Navigating Recovery: What to Expect After Bariatric Surgery

Immediate Post-Operative Care and Dietary Progression

The journey following bariatric surgery involves careful post-operative monitoring and a structured dietary progression. Initially, patients adhere to a liquid diet to allow the digestive system to heal.   • Liquid Diet Phase: This initial phase focuses on clear liquids to minimize strain on the healing stomach. An example includes consuming broth and sugar-free gelatin.
  • Pureed Food Phase: Gradual reintroduction of thicker consistencies like mashed vegetables and strained soups. Patients are advised to avoid large chunks of food.
  • Soft Food Phase: Introduction of easily digestible soft foods, such as cooked fish and soft fruits. Careful monitoring for tolerance is essential during this phase.

Frequently Asked Questions

Who is generally a candidate for bariatric surgery?

Candidates for bariatric surgery typically have a Body Mass Index (BMI) of 40 or higher, indicating severe obesity, or a BMI between 35 and 40 with significant obesity-related health issues such as type 2 diabetes, hypertension, or severe sleep apnea. Prior unsuccessful attempts at weight loss through medically supervised diets and exercise programs are also a key factor in determining candidacy for weight loss surgery, ensuring it's considered when other methods have proven ineffective. Evaluation by a qualified bariatric surgeon is essential to assess individual suitability.

What are the main surgical options available for obesity surgery?

The primary surgical options for obesity surgery include gastric bypass, sleeve gastrectomy, and adjustable gastric band procedures, each offering different approaches to weight loss. Gastric bypass reduces the size of the stomach and alters digestion, sleeve gastrectomy removes a large portion of the stomach, while the adjustable gastric band restricts food intake, thus the option that is suitable for you will be determined after an individual assesment.
